What is an Apostille?

An apostille is a type of Hague certification formalized by the 1961 Hague Apostille Convention. Unlike a notarization, an apostille is recognized internationally — meaning your Criminal Background Check is valid for submission to foreign embassies, government offices, and employers. For residents of Ellsworth, obtaining this certification goes through the Kansas Secretary of State in Topeka.

An important point is that an apostille is not a translation. Many countries additionally ask for a notarized translation as well as the apostille. Spain, Italy, Portugal, Germany, and the UAE routinely ask for the apostille plus a sworn translation. Our service includes complete packages that cover both apostille and certified translation.

The Hague Apostille Convention eliminated a previously complex chain of certifications that existed before 1961. Before apostilles, getting a US document recognized abroad involved multiple rounds of authentication at different government levels followed by embassy stamps. The Convention simplified this into a single certificate from the appropriate government office. For Criminal Background Checks issued in Kansas, the designated office is the Kansas Secretary of State.

State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Criminal Background Check?

The most common apostille mistake is routing documents to the wrong office. For example, if you mail a Criminal Background Check issued in Kansas to Washington D.C., it will be rejected and returned. Similarly, mailing a federal document to a state Secretary of State office will also come back unprocessed. Either way, the wasted transit time adds 2 to 4 weeks to your timeline.

For state-issued Criminal Background Checks, the apostille is only available from the Kansas Secretary of State in Topeka. In most cases, the document must carry an original official seal or notarization. The Kansas Secretary of State reviews the document's seals and signatures and attaches the apostille typically in 1 to 3 weeks.

The single most important thing to know about getting a Criminal Background Check apostilled is knowing which office issues apostilles for your specific document type. In the US, there are two parallel systems: state-level and federal. Documents issued by Kansas, including Criminal Background Checks go to the Kansas Secretary of State in Topeka. Federally issued records, such as FBI Background Checks, must go to the US Department of State in Washington D.C..

Why a Local Notary in Ellsworth Cannot Apostille Your Document

People across Kansas often expect they can get an apostille at a local UPS Store or notary. This is incorrect. A notary public can only witness signatures and verify identity. They have no authority to issue an apostille certificate — only designated government offices hold this power.

In short: local offices in Ellsworth are not empowered by law to issue the Hague Apostille certificate. Only the state's designated authority is authorized to issue apostilles for Kansas-issued records. Going to any other office will result in rejection. The correct path from Ellsworth is direct submission to the Kansas Secretary of State in Topeka, which our team manages for you.

However: a local notarization can be a precursor to the apostille process. Certain documents must be notarized as a prerequisite to apostille submission. Educational records and private documents typically require notarization as a first step. For these documents, the notarization happens locally in Ellsworth and the Kansas Secretary of State completes the apostille.

After the Apostille: Using Your Criminal Background Check Abroad

If the receiving authority rejects your apostilled Criminal Background Check, there are usually clear reasons. Common reasons for rejection include an apostille issued too long before submission, a required translation that was not included, incorrect document version, or additional attestation required by the receiving country.
